A celebration of the most iconic songs in theatre history, this concert stars three performers that have previously played the eponymous role in Andrew Lloyd Webber's The Phantom of the Opera. Joined by Rebecca Caine, who played Christine Daaé as part of the musical's original cast, the three stars will reimagine the most memorable numbers from a selection of renowned West End and Broadway hits. Spanning Les Misérables, West Side Story, The Scarlet Pimpernel, The Phantom of the Opera and more, this concert will promise a theatrical afternoon or evening at The Orchard Theatre, Dartford.

Reviews
Reviewed on a previous tour with a slightly different line-up, Three Phantoms picked up impressive scores of 8/10 from the Liverpool Echo and 4/5 courtesy of The Public reviews. While a few of the song choices and references between songs may be unfamiliar to some, the critics applauded the eclectic mix of show tunes covered, as well as the performers' light-heated chatter between tracks.
